I WITNESSED MEN'S LIVES CHANGED

by Frank McGovern (Davie, FL)

 

The time spent on this weekend has truly encouraged me to go forward with Christ and to continue to seek hard after Him. I had a difficult time trying to understand why God had me on the weekend to begin with. I have in the past been to a similar weekend which reminded me of my experiences with God through DeColores.

However, before going, He encouraged me to enter into His rest, to be still and quiet and that’s exactly what I did, which is somewhat difficult for an extravert and I confess, even at times a “showboat”. So, in the spare time that was allotted to us I went for walks on my own and did some reading. 1Peter 3:4 “But let it be the hidden man of the heart, in that which is not corruptible, even the ornament of a meek and quiet spirit, which is in the sight of God of great price”.

I witnessed men’s lives change right before my eyes, including areas of my own life as I was prayed for with encouraging, prophetic words of life that were spoken into my heart by men who gave of their time to encourage us all, bringing to life my most favorite scripture I Corinth 10:24 “Let no man seek his own, but every man the wealth, (well being) of another”. (Spiritually, Emotionally, Physically)

With all this said I continued to wonder exactly why God had me on the weekend. For the past two yrs God had been dealing with me strongly in the area of my un-surrendered life, leading me from glory to glory through obedience. The weekend was wonderful because it reminded me of how much my life has already changed and given me a glimpse of how much more God will continue to direct my path as I continue to surrender, worship and trust in Him.

Previously I mentioned being “reminded”. Well, while on the long drive back to Davie, FL. the Lord began to speak to me in the area of being a widower with three lovely daughters and how they would benefit from an “encounter weekend”. HE had reminded me of all the benefits I had experienced from the encounter and encouraged me to begin to pray and make plans for their attendance at an up coming weekend. HE put in my heart the perspective of seeing their lives change which would allow them to go forward with Him without the baggage of pain and sin from their past. This was the major reason why He wanted me on the weekend.


Jer 29:11 "For I know the plans I have for you,” says the Lord. “They are plans for good and not for disaster, to give you a future and a hope".
